#fa6436 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a6436 is composed of 98% red, 39.2%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60% magenta, 78.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 14.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 59.6%. #fa6436 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c86c with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#fa6436
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0200 is the darkest color, while #fff8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a6436
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9695 is the less saturated color, while #fa6436 is the most saturated one.
